Friday 19 April 2024

All posts tagged Outstanding service

Outstanding Service Award for The Palace, Sliema

May 11, 2017 | No comments

Sliema’s five-star luxury hotel, The Palace has been awarded the Outstanding Service Award by the Business Network International (BNI). This […]

Read more »